Veterans Day.... a time when we celebrate and honor those men and women who have served in the various branches of our armed forces.

This week Kansas Government Information (KGI) Onlne Library offers up a small booklet published over 100 years ago commemorating the actions of Kansans who fought in the Spanish-American War in the Philippines and the ensuing Philippine-American War.

"The Fighting Twentieth: History and Official Souvenir" is filled with photographs, names and a history of the Kansas 20th Volunteer Infantry Regiment which served in the Philippines during this often overlooked war.
